I've done coast-to-coast commuting...it was doable in the short term while waiting for more seniority and a better domicile, but not sustainable in the long run.

I have good luck with commutting shorter distances (yes on reserve too). Here's how:

1) Max 2 hour (maybe 3 hour) leg.
2) Single leg, no connections.
3) Multiple non-stop flights available daily.
4) At least two airlines with non-stops (company and SWA usually works).
5) CASS
6) Leave yourself a back-up flight or two.

I leave 4-6 hours prior to show time and almost never have travel problems, maybe get stuck once every two years due to Wx.
